Hunter 41 Dimensions | |
Length Overall (m) | 12.5 |
Length Overall (feet) | 41 |
Beam (m) | 4.04 |
Beam (feet) | 13.3 |
Draft (m) | 1.52 |
Draft (feet) | 5 |
Displacement (kg) | 9259 |
Displacement (lbs) | 20398 |
Bridge Clearance (m) | 18.62 |
Bridge Clearance (feet) | 61.1 |

Common Issues and Problems with Hunter 41
Problem | Description |
Leaking windows | Water can leak through the windows of the Hunter 41, causing damage to interior surfaces and leading to mold and mildew growth. |
Engine overheating | The engine of the Hunter 41 can overheat if the cooling system is not properly maintained, leading to decreased performance and potential damage to the engine. |
Electrical issues | Electrical problems, such as faulty wiring or malfunctioning components, can cause issues with lighting, navigation systems, and other important onboard equipment. |
Sail handling difficulties | The large sails on the Hunter 41 can be difficult to handle, especially in high winds or rough seas, and can cause problems for inexperienced sailors. |
Corrosion and rust | The marine environment can cause corrosion and rust to form on metal components of the boat, leading to weakened structures and potential safety hazards. |
Plumbing problems | Issues with the plumbing system, such as clogs, leaks, or malfunctioning pumps, can cause problems with the freshwater and wastewater systems onboard. |
Hull damage | The Hunter 41's hull can be damaged by collisions with other boats or underwater obstacles, causing potential safety hazards and expensive repairs. |
